BACKGROUND:
KnowBe4 is a leading provider of security awareness training and simulated phishing platforms. The company helps organizations manage the ongoing problem of social engineering by providing a comprehensive and integrated platform designed to train employees to recognize and avoid cyber threats. With a strong focus on operational excellence, KnowBe4 empowers businesses to improve their security posture through effective education and innovative tools. Their training programs are continuously updated to address the latest tactics used by cybercriminals.
In addition to security awareness training, KnowBe4 offers comprehensive compliance training programs tailored for human resources, helping organizations meet regulatory requirements and enhance employee knowledge on various compliance topics.
FINDINGS AND CONCLUSIONS:
KnowBe4 was initially placed into production in 2016 to provide city-wide security awareness training by the City and Ocala Police Information Technology Departments. In 2022, the Human Resources (HR) Department began utilizing the platform to conduct city-wide HR Compliance training.
Using this platform has been a resounding success. It simplifies employee onboarding and ensures timely assignment of required courses. The platform reduces the need for in-person classes and streamlines reporting of completed courses. Managers and supervisors can use dashboards to view the status of their employees’ training progress.
For security training, KnowBe4 offers ongoing phishing simulations that are sent directly to employee email boxes. Training emphasizes reporting suspected phishing emails that could threaten the City of Ocala. Utilizing the KnowBe4 PhishER system allows information technology staff to triage and remove suspected phishing emails that staff report efficiently.
This renewal will be for the term April 28, 2025 to April 27, 2028. Staff recommends the continued use of this platform to conduct city-wide training.
